Manya Horikawa in Singapore

Mazesoba

I was a little concerned about this hawker stall given how she was boiling my noodles for what felt like an eternity; it looked like she was overcooking the noodles! The good thing was that I was totally wrong. They turned out to be thick noodles that were pleasantly chewy.

This was a stall at Woodleigh Village Hawker Centre; apparently there is another outlet in Buangkok, and the food was created by the dude behind Morinaga, if my information is correct.

I wish that this mazesoba were saltier though. Presumably it was done to cater to local tastes, and perhaps also since the default option here is a spicy one that presumably adds a load of sodium too. Either way, I should've checked to see if there were vinegar and chili oil available.
